Explanation
The given answer "las" is correct because it is the plural form of the Spanish word "señorita," which means "young lady" or "miss." In Spanish, nouns have gender and number, and "señorita" is a feminine noun. When referring to multiple young ladies, the plural form "señoritas" is used. The word "las" is the feminine plural definite article in Spanish, which is used before feminine plural nouns like "señoritas." So, "las señoritas" means "the young ladies" or "the misses."
